Vous êtes sur la page 1sur 21

Aplicacin de R en la

evaluacin de stocks
pesqueros
Paz Sampedro, Gersom Costas
Instituto Espaol de Oceanografa

Evaluacin
Stocks

Recoleccin
Datos
Gestin
Pesqueras
Elaboracin
Regulaciones

Medidas
Gestin

- Los stocks son


compartidos: internacional
- Repite anualmente
- Proceso transparente

paquete INBIO
Informacin biolgica especies con incertidumbre
asociada
Estandarizar metodologas de estimacin a nivel
nacional

Ajusta los modelos ms comunes de relacin tallapeso, madurez, crecimiento y sexratio.


Incertidumbre: bootstrap no paramtrico.

paquete INBIO
# crecimiento(especie = "nombre especie", cl = 1, unid=cm, sex = F, b = 3, Li = 80,
Lfija=F, Ki = 0.7, T0i = -1, Wi = 2500, Wfijo=F, Kwi = 0.4, T0wi = -1, n = 1000)
crecimiento (especie="caballa", sex=T)
Datos, fichero plano
tal

pes
38
37.5
35
38.5
36
35.8
38.5
38.5
36.8
39.9
33.5
34.7
35.8
35.2
36.4

eda
432
408
331
446
385
323
434
447
409
463
292
343
381
324
365

mad
7
6
8
9
7
8
5
8
7
4
4
5
5
7

sex
1
1
1
1
1
1
1
1
1
1
1
1
1
1
1

2
2
1
2
1
2
1
1
2
2
2
1
2
2
1

paquete INBIO: outputs grficas

paquete INBIO: outputs txt


Da: 15-feb-2013

Hora: 14:51:40

CRECIMIENTO EN TALLA: von Bertalanffy


-----------------------------------------------------Especie: caballa
Sexo: Hembras
N: 838
Argumentos Rutina:
crecimiento(especie = "caballa", sex = T)
-----------------------------------------------------RESULTADOS AJUSTE (datos originales)
Nonlinear regression model
model: tal ~ L * (1 - exp(-K * (eda - T0)))
data: parent.frame()
L
K
T0
37.8763 0.4278 -0.7066
residual sum-of-squares: 11496
Number of iterations to convergence: 4
Achieved convergence tolerance: 1.964e-05
PARMETROS ESTIMADOS: ORIGINALES-BOOTSTRAP
Estima original
Linf (cm) 37.87626
k (ao-1) 0.427815
t0 (ao) -0.706567

Estima boot
37.85166
0.430047
-0.696725

CV boot
0.017
0.109
0.334

COST*: A Common Open Source Tool


La precisin de datos biolgicos y estimas de parmetros:
capturas por talla y edad
COSTcore: clases de datos, funciones bsicas
COSTeda: anlisis exploratorio de datos
COSTdbe: estimaciones analticas y bootstrap
COSTmbe: estimaciones bayesianas
COSTsim: simulaciones
*http://wwz.ifremer.fr/cost

COSTcore: clases de datos, funciones bsicas


Commercial
sampling

Commercial
landings

Commercial
effort

COSTeda: anlisis exploratorio de datos


data(sole)
strDef <- strIni(timeStrata="quarter",techStrata="foCatEu5")
object <- csDataCons(csDataVal(sole.cs),strDef)
res <- disCorrPlot(object,aux="landings",techStrata=TRUE,l.col="steelblue)

COSTeda: anlisis exploratorio de datos

data(cod2004)
spacePlot(cod2004ce,"trpNum","rect",sum,statrects=TRUE,scale.title="Number of
trips")
title("Effort by Scottish vessels for cod in 2004")

COSTdbe: estimaciones analticas y bootstrap

strD <- strIni(timeStrata="quarter",techStrata="commCat")


csObject <- csDataCons(csDataVal(subset(sole.cs,sampType%in%c("M","V"))),strD)
clObject <- clDataCons(clDataVal(sole.cl),strD)
dbeOutput <- dbeObject(species="Solea solea",catchCat="LAN",strataDesc=strD)
sol.dbe.boot <- RaiseLgthBoot (dbeOutput, csObject, clObject, B=1000)
sol.dbe.boot <- RaiseAgeBoot (dbeOutput = sol.dbe.boot, csObject = csObject,
type="p")
head(sol.dbe.boot@ageStruc$estim )

head(sol.dbe.boot@ageNum$cv)

time
2006 - 1
2006 - 1
2006 - 1
2006 - 1
2006 - 1
2006 - 1

time space technical age value


2006 - 1 all
1
1
NaN
2006 - 1 all
1
2
NaN
2006 - 1 all
1
3
NaN
2006 - 1 all
1
4 1.8137208
2006 - 1 all
1
5 0.6464937
2006 - 1 all
1
6 0.6106700

space technical age value


all
1
1 0.0000
all
1
2 0.0000
all
1
3 0.0000
all
1
4 450.3181
all
1
5 6450.1442
all
1
6 10598.0905

Modelos
Evaluacin STOCKS
PESQUEROS
en R
FLR (Fisheries Libraries in R)*
Coleccin de herramientas para la ciencia pesquera cuantitativa.
Escrita en R y C++
Basada en S4 clases

* http://www.flr-project.org/

Modelos
Evaluacin STOCKS PESQUEROS
en R

Modelos ya desarrollados:
XSA: modelo estructurado por edad
(C++)

Modelos nuevos en R:
Fla4a: assessment for all

ASPIC: modelo dinmica de biomasa


(FORTRAN)
* http://www.flr-project.org/
SAM: state-space model (ADMB)

paquete FLXSA
Modelo ms usado para la evaluacin de stocks: XSA
(Extended Survivor Analysis)
Datos de entrada: mantienen el formato del programa
previo:
indexms.txt
catonms.txt
canumms.txt
wecams.txt
westms.txt
natms.txt
ogims.txt
fprms.txt
mprms.txt
fleet07.txt

paquete FLXSA

mon07 <- read.FLStock("indexms.txt")


mon07.ind <- read.FLIndices("fleet07.txt")
mon07.ind.sel <- mon07.ind[c(3,4)]
mon07.xsa.ctl <- FLXSA.control(maxit=30,fse = 0.5, rage = -1, qage = 10, shk.n =
FALSE, shk.f = TRUE, shk.yrs = 5, shk.ages = 5, window = 100, tsrange = 100, tspower
= 0, vpa = FALSE)
mon07.xsa <- FLXSA(mon07, mon07.ind.sel, mon07.xsa.ctl, "Assessment FLR L.
piscatorius)

Resultados de evaluacin de stocks

FLXSA
1996
1997
1998
1999
2000
2001
2002
2003
2004
2005
2006

Yield(t)
2955
3715
2981
1932
1259
788
1032
2278
3157
3644
2932

Fbar(ages3-10)
0.212
0.269
0.197
0.128
0.046
0.027
0.040
0.070
0.081
0.088
0.048

Rage=1, thousands
3049
3383
4289
4520
5293
9702
9069
10860
10258
4038
1973

SSB(t)
11916
11373
9538
8130
8232
10889
14041
17795
21963
25522
29943

ichthyoanalysis*
Paquetes:
BIOMAN 2012
10 - 30 May
R/V Ramn Margalef

geofun: estimacin de rea


representada por cada estacin de
muestreo

61

48

59

57
Nantes

55

47
53
51
49

egg: modelos multinomiales para


estimar la produccin total de
huevos

47

La Rochelle

46

46

45
44
43
42
41

Anchovy eggs(eggs/0.1m^2)

39
Bordeaux

45

37

1 113 226 338 450

eggsplore: glm biniomiales

35

Arcachon

34

33

32
31
30

44

29

shachar: caracterizacin reas de


puesta T y salinidad

28
27

07

09

11

Santander
13
15

Bi

17

19

21

SS

23

25

* http://sourceforge.net/projects/ichthyoanalysis/

paquete egg:

Abundancia media
(huevos estado 1/ m2)
Modelo de desarrollo

pi,t = f (Edad, Temperatura)


Produccin diaria de huevos
(huevos/m2/da)
Elevado al
rea y Periodo
de Puesta

Produccin Total
Anual de Huevos

fit.inc.model (data, formula = ~Age * Stage +


Temp * Stage + Age * Temp, link = "probit)

CONCLUSIONES
Uso de R:
+ efectividad
- tiempo: scripts
+ colaboracin

Vous aimerez peut-être aussi